Written Answers. - School Bus Service.

Jimmy Deenihan

Question:

219 Mr. Deenihan asked the Minister for Education if he will restore the school bus service for the Killoe-Letter area of Cahirciveen, County Kerry.

Following a check of eligibility, by the local Transport Liaison Officer and Bus Éireann, pupils in the Killoe-Letter area of Caherciveen were found to live less than 3 miles from Caherciveen and are, therefore, ineligible under the terms of the Post-Primary Transport Scheme. A spur off the main route of service was subsequently withdrawn from this area because additional State cost may not be incurred for the transport of ineligible children.

Accommodation is still available for these pupils on the main route of service to Caherciveen. The revised pick-up/set-down points are approximately 1 mile from the Killoe-Letter area. This is considered to be a reasonable standard of service and compares favourably to what is provided for pupils throughout the country.
